Output 89098a8779dc95aac5dc4e2b704204fc8e17352b56b94c9f926c4e354f8dfc05:22

value
17156
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ed49e9343e9bd05f2c4b9ee1df60a74e9ae738bfc454bb57293d36b0be0a7b98
address
bc1pa4y7jdp7n0g97tztnmsa7c98f6dwww9lc32tk4ef85mtp0s20wvqwjfzur
transaction
89098a8779dc95aac5dc4e2b704204fc8e17352b56b94c9f926c4e354f8dfc05
confirmations
102153
spent
true